The drone costs less than the missile it invites
The FP-2 is a domestically produced Ukrainian loitering munition, a class of single-use aircraft now central to Kyiv's deep strike and tactical attritional playbooks. Open-source footage shared by the WarTranslatedFootage account on 17 July, and amplified by the Open Source Intel feed roughly forty minutes later, shows the airframe launching an unguided rocket at a Russian mobile surface-to-air missile team before being engaged and brought down short of the target.
What the video does not show is what matters. The aircraft was built to be lost. The crew was a pre-programmed flight plan. The munition it carried was a cheap, unguided rocket rather than a precision-guided tube-launched round. The cost-exchange ratio that pre-war Western militaries once anchored their planning on, that a shooter must trade a missile worth more than the platform he destroys, is being deliberately inverted: a hundred-kilogram airframe is offering itself up so that a Russian crew spends an interceptor, a missile that can cost a six-figure sum in dollars, to bring it down. Even when the interceptor succeeds, Kyiv has run the defenders through their reload drill.

What this tells us about the broader air war
Two videos on a single morning are not a corpus. They are, however, the kind of fragment that lets analysts read the war from the receipts. The dominant Western framing of the drone war tends to emphasise the spectacular, long-range strikes on refineries, naval engagements in the Black Sea, suspected operations inside Russia. The more banal reality, the part that decides who blinks first, is the constant, low-altitude pressure that Ukrainian first-person-view and FP-series drones put on Russian air defence crews in the contact zone.
Mobile surface-to-air teams are expensive to operate. They need ammunition they cannot easily manufacture at the front, communications links back to brigade intelligence, and crews who must rotate out before exhaustion degrades them. Each engagement forced by an attritable drone spends a small piece of that budget. The arithmetic is not glamorous. It is also the kind of arithmetic wars of attrition tend to be decided on, and it favours the side that can keep building airframes on a civilian production line.
